Guitar Pro 5.2 for Mac Guitar Pro 5.2 is a legacy version of the popular tablature editor developed by Arobas Music. While many users still prefer its streamlined interface and specific MIDI playback qualities, it is now considered "End-of-Life" software with significant compatibility hurdles on modern Apple hardware. Guitar Pro 5.2 is a . Modern versions of macOS (starting with macOS 10.15 Catalina) no longer support 32-bit apps . Consequently, you cannot natively run Guitar Pro 5.2 on a current Mac. To use it today, you would need to run it within a virtual machine or on an older Mac with an OS version no newer than 10.14 Mojave. If you want something that looks and feels exactly like Guitar Pro 5.2 without spending any money, TuxGuitar is your best choice. It is an open-source tab editor that reads and writes .gp5 files perfectly. Because it is actively maintained, you can download a native 64-bit version that runs flawlessly on the latest macOS updates. 3. Guitarux or Web-Based Players
